The honest brief

Langfuse

The MIT-licensed, self-hostable answer to LangSmith — own your observability data, framework-agnostic.

  • Own your observability data
  • Framework-agnostic, OTel-native
  • Tracing + evals + prompt mgmt
  • Transparent unit-based pricing
  • Self-host infra cost at scale
  • Less deep LangChain integration
  • Setup heavier than hosted-only

LangWatch

Bundles trace observability with Scenario agent-simulation testing, not just passive production monitoring.

  • Agent simulation testing built in
  • Self-hostable on your own infra
  • Evals alongside tracing
  • Data-residency options
  • Smaller community than peers
  • Younger, evolving product
  • Fewer integrations than LangSmith
